Hi Tobin — before I head off, here's everything you need on the Halverton loading dock. Delivery hours are 07:30–11:00 and 14:00–16:30 on weekdays; nothing is accepted outside those windows, so please schedule couriers accordingly. Pallet deliveries need 24 hours' notice to the dock supervisor, and the roller door must be closed between arrivals. Keep the signed delivery slips in the grey folder at the dock desk. To open the side pedestrian door for early arrivals, use the pass code shown below.

turnstile pass: bdg-VWRWW-83639

# Flaglight Rollouts — Approvals

Quick version for on-call: any rollout touching more than 5% of traffic needs an approval in Flaglight before the ramp continues. Kill switches don't need approval — just flip them and note it in the incident channel. Scheduled ramps pause automatically if error budget burns hot. If you're stuck at 2 a.m. with a pending approval, there's one person authorized to override, and that's the approver below.

account owner for tagep-bafof: Norael Gilax Juleth

Ticket: Slimmed image breaks runtime on Pellarc build agents.

Repro steps:
1. Build the hollowed image with the strip-layers profile enabled.
2. Push to the staging registry and deploy to the canary pool.
3. Container exits with a missing shared-library error within ten seconds.

Expected: parity with the full image. Actual: crash loop. Suspect the trim step removes the resolver libs. To pull the failing image from the staging registry, authenticate with the token below.

session JWT of tawip-kajog = eyJhbGciOiJIUzI1NiIsInR5cCI6IkpXVCJ9.eyJzdWIiOiI2dKYGGIn0.afsnASii